Is the VXX a stock?

The VXX, sometimes called a VIX stock, is the ticker symbol for the iPath S&P 500 VIX Short-Term Futures ETN. This is not a stock but an Exchange Traded Note (ETN) that you can trade like a stock.

It is issued by Barclays Capital and is one of the largest and most successful VIX products. The previous ticker was VXXB.

The VXX tracks the S&P 500 VIX Short-Term Futures Index Total Return, which provides exposure to a daily rolling long position in the first and second month VIX Futures contracts.

What is the CBOE Volatility Index (VIX)?

The CBOE Volatility Index is more commonly known as the VIX Index or “the VIX”. The nick name is the “Fear Index“.

What is the definition of Volatility?

In simple words, volatility represents how large an asset’s prices swing around the mean price over a given span of time.

What is Implied Volatility (IV)?

Implied Volatility describes the market’s current expectation of the future behavior of the underlying option contract.
